Output abd463cb28b0a6ea8cb27e0a365922cdb9a94a2047cf0c64a28563b959efe9a5:3

value
115560784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a12504a179f81e3a407064bfca2722b803822d9 OP_EQUAL
address
35XUF45soRsbFdzqVAai83evVLoVSndLaq
transaction
abd463cb28b0a6ea8cb27e0a365922cdb9a94a2047cf0c64a28563b959efe9a5
confirmations
478761
spent
true